Jumper.


After the combined thin yarns which I knitted by hand, I wanted to use the knitting machine using a 'normal' hand knitting yarn. So I went through my stash and found some blue and white leftovers and a ball of red (100 gr) of Bergelle100. In 2006 I knitted two Breton jumpers for my grandsons, 4 and 2 years old at the time, see pict #3.
I weighed the yarn, divided it in two and started the front and back. Weighed the remainder, started at the top of the sleeves and thought I would not have enough red left but maybe doing some white stripes there as well I might just make it. It was a bit nerve racking, but it turned out I'd calculated rather well - see picture #2 for what is left after I sewed the seams.
Picture #1 shows the completed jumper.
